Thandai Recipe


Thandai is a popular drink in North India. Thandai is chilled flavoured milk with the goodness of cooling spices and nuts. Presenting an easy recipe of then day for you all.

Ingredients:

1.2 tblsp Fennel Seed (Saunf)
2.1/2 tsp Cardamom Seed (Elaichi)
3.4 whole Cloves (Lavang)
4.1/2 cup blanched and chopped Almond (Badam)
5.1/4th cup chopped Pistachio (Pista)
6.1/4th cup Melon seeds
7.1/4 the cup Poppy Seeds (khus khus)
8.1/4 th cup Black peppercorns
9.2 1/2 cup Water
10.1 ltr Full fat Milk (Doodh)
11.5 tblsp Sugar
12.1/4th tsp dry-roasted and powdered Saffron (Kesar) threads
13.Few dried rose petals

How to make thandai at home:

1.In a small saucepan bring the water to boil.
2.Add the fennel seeds, cardamom and cloves, cover, and remove from the heat.
3.Set aside for ten minutes.
4.Place the raisins, almonds, pistachios and melon seeds, poppy seeds in a bowl and add fennel tea.
5.Cover and set aside for at least 1 hour.
6.Transfer it to a blender, cover, and blend until the nuts & spices are reduced to a smooth texture.
7.Pour into a strainer and set over a bowl.
8.When some of the liquid had drained through the sieve, gather the corners and squeeze tightly to extract the maximum liquid.
9.Heat 2 tblsp of milk and add saffron.
10.Combine the nut milk, saffron and remaining milk in a large jug and chill well.
11.Adjust the seasoning and serve in a long glass over crushed ice and garnish with dried rose petals.
